## Changed defaults

Heads up: the Ledgerline tax-rate lookup cache now defaults to a 15-minute TTL instead of 24 hours. Turns out rates in the Veldt County sandbox were going stale mid-demo, which was embarrassing. Eviction is now LRU rather than FIFO, and the cache warms on boot. If you're reviewing, check that nothing hardcodes the old TTL. The new defaults land as follows.

deployment values, bajop-taweg:
holwyn:
  log_level: debug
  metrics_host: metrics.holwyn.zemvarsys.internal
  pool_size: 32

Hey team — quick handover on tailgrep, our internal CLI for tailing logs off the Brimvale cluster. Most support folks only need the --follow and --since flags; everything else is documented in the runbook. If it hangs, it's almost always a stale session token. Questions about ownership or weird edge cases go to the person below.

signatory, yahog-badug: Quenix Ulaael

Reviewer should spot-check the new backtracking cutoff (default 40k attempts) against the themed-puzzle fixtures, since earlier cutoffs produced unfillable corners in 15x15 grids. Also verify the clue-bank loader handles the renamed dictionary format without falling back to the legacy word list. Sign-off requires a clean run of the generator suite; record the build token directly below.

pipeline stamp: htk9_c78bb5308